The One Beauty Product I Couldn’t Live Without.

Now that I'm past the 20's and 30's and am in the soon to be 41 category,  I have settled into a few basics that I require:  olive oil, eyeliner, foundation, lipstick, eyeshadow and a blurry mirror (denial).  I should belong to an infomercial anonymous club or sucker of the month club given the amount of money I have spent on the latest guaranteed products to look better, retain youthful looks and curb aging.  I've tried creams, foams, botox and the list continues.  A couple of months ago, I read interesting research about olive oil and the history around its use.  Olive oil not only cooks up a nice meal but it's good for the skin both with consumption as well as application to the skin.  Although there are many critics on the efficacy of olive oil applied topically, I'm a firm believer that it has helped my skin appear more supple and has reduced my crow's feet.  As a bonus, not only does it also make my foundation last longer as I apply it after waiting a few minutes thus requiring less foundation but it's also convenient as a cook-and-wear product.
